Agnosia
✭ ✭ ✭
Spain · 2010
1h 45m
Director Eugenio Mira
Starring Félix Gómez, Eduardo Noriega, Martina Gedeck, Sergi Mateu
Genre Thriller, Drama

The protagonist is a young woman, Joan Prats suffering from agnosia, a strange, primary visual disease that is one of the neuropsychological disorders of perception. Although her eyes and ears are in perfect condition, her brain is not able to correctly interpret the stimuli it receives. Joan is the only person to know an industrial secret left behind by her late father and becomes the victim of a sinister plan to extract this information. Her captors plan to use her sensory condition to help extract the information that they so desperately want.
